Editor’s note: If you have not read the previous adventures of moshood and me, please take time to do so now. I’m not guaranteeing this will make any sense, otherwise.

Sometimes we get so caught up in our busy lives, that we forget the people that make life worth living. People like my good friend Moshood. Moshood, the son of a bloody dictator, is still desperately trying to move $60 million out of Africa. He is even willing to pay me $12 million to help, although I keep botching the deal somehow.

My perseverance has paid off though, as Moshood evidently has uncovered additional millions of dollars. Let’s join the action.

Note: Since moshood has stubburnly refused to give me a picture, I used my imagination.
